Cherry blossom viewing destinations in Wuxi

The temperature is soaring these days in Wuxi, a signal revealing the upcoming of spring which, according to local meteorological bureau, is set on Mar 28. Many residents, however, have already drenched in the fragrance of booming plums and cherry blossoms.

With the arrival of March, cherry blossom season is approaching full swing and the city of Wuxi in Jiangsu province is ready for the sweet bouquets and beautiful blooms. Some varieties such as the Japanese Flowering Cherry have already begun to bloom thanks to the warm weather.

Turtle Head Park, where the annual Wuxi Taihu International Cherry Blossom Festival is held, serves as the most popular attraction in the city to capture the beauty of cherry blossoms and draws crowds in their thousands every year to view the panoramic sightseeing attractions, distinctive night-themed activities and culture experience events.

Apart from the gorgeous scenic spot, the city of Wuxi offers multiple locations for visitors to grab a special glimpse of this springtime specialty.

Duyue Road

The Duyue Road is in Wuxi Liyuan Economic Development Zone connecting Yugang Road and Huanhu Road, near the Plum Garden and Qinglongshan cemetery.

Opposite Wuxi’s Plum Garden, the 500-meter road is flanked on both sides by more than 300 cherry blossoms. In recent years, Duyue Road has seen an increasing number of people coming to admire the blooms, earning it the nickname "Cherry Blossom Path".
